Yuntai Falls is dubbed the “tallest uninterrupted waterfall” in China, but a hiker has discovered the secret, sharing it in a now-viral video. The Washington Post reported that millions visit the site ...
A waterfall in China appears to be at least partly supplied by pipes, according to drone footage. Officials confirmed that the site benefits from artificial enhancements, citing seasonal changes.
Exploring hidden spots always brings adventure, and this waterfall pipe was no exception. Dropping a trap uncovered aquarium-worthy fish swimming in the shadows. The discovery felt like nature’s ...